The Patriot Guard Riders have been invited to stand in honor at the Interment Service for James Charles Dudley at Fort Logan National Cemetery, 3698 South Sheridan Blvd., Denver, 80236, on Tuesday, September 15, 2020 at 9:30AM, Committal Shelter B.
Mr. Dudley was born on October 9, 1937 and died on September 4, 2020 at the age of 82. He served in both the US Marine Corps and the US Navy from July 15, 1955 until June 20, 1958. He then was a Reservist until April 2, 1963.
If anyone is available to participate in the procession from the residence at 6365 West 46th Avenue, Wheat Ridge, 80033, you will be welcome. The procession will depart by 8:30AM, so, please plan to arrive at the house by 8:15AM. The procession will be led by a professional escort/traffic control company.
8:45AM - Stage at the Fort Logan Visitors Center
9:00AM - Mission Briefing
9:15AM - Depart for Committal Shelter B in order to form Flag Line
Ken "Nick" Nicholas will serve as Ride Captain.
I will be honored to attend and will bring Flags.
At Fort Logan, during Staging until departure for the Committal Shelter, please have a facial covering around your neck so that it may be put in place if the six foot spacing buffer is encroached. During the Interment Service at the Committal Shelter, while standing in the Flag Line, a facial covering MUST be in place (over nose and mouth) and six foot spacing MUST be maintained.
